Alert: GreenPulse watering scheduler missed its overnight run. This fires when the Sproutline cron dispatcher fails to trigger a zone cycle within 30 minutes of its scheduled slot. Plants in the Ferndale greenhouse cluster may go unwatered, so treat it as time-sensitive during summer months. Acknowledge the alert, then check dispatcher health and recent config changes. The runbook with full triage steps lives here:

runbook for hahog-fawif: https://confluence.zemvarlabs.internal/pages/browse/projects/57cf2f66

**Ticket: Fieldmapper offline mode drifted on two crews' tablets**

Heads up — the Ridgeline survey crews are reporting Fieldmapper won't cache tiles offline anymore. Looks like someone pushed a hotfix last sprint that reset the sync window and cache limits, so the tablets differ from what we document. Until the fix lands, compare devices against the intended values shown here.

config for tagaf-bawif:
[norok]
host = norok.ordinworks.local
user = norok_svc
database = norok_prod

## Read-replica lag alarm (Fernwick DB tier)

Alarm fires when replica lag exceeds 30s. Usual causes: bulk imports or long analytical queries on the primary. Check the Fernwick ops dashboard for active imports first. Lag under 120s self-heals; beyond that, page the data team. Security note: replica metrics endpoint is read-only and authenticated via the bearer token below.

session JWT of yaguf-tahop = eyJhbGciOiJIUzI1NiIsInR5cCI6IkpXVCJ9.eyJzdWIiOiIIvtUmFqQ_4In0.rjsW2NuF59R8

**Action Item: Fix Nightjar backfill overlap**

So the root cause was Nightjar kicking off Tuesday's backfill before Monday's finished, which double-wrote a whole partition. We need a proper run-lock keyed on dataset and date, plus an alert if a run exceeds six hours. Let's not ship the next release until the lock lands and we've dry-run it against last week's schedule. The rollout checklist is on the page below.

operations page: https://confluence.lumicsys.internal/projects/display/projects/display